English: Official opening of a PAIGC secondary school in Ziguinchor, Senegal. "École Teranga". (Teranga means welcome/hospitality/respect in Wolof language.)

Memorial text notice. Translation of the text in French:
The project to establish this school was submitted by the African hero
Amílcar Cabral, general secretary of the P.A.I.G.C. to His Excellence Léopold Sédar Senghor
president of the Republic of Senegal, who has given his ..
The École Teranga (Teranga School), dedicated on 12 January 1974 was built thanks to a
donation by the government of Denmark en the combined efforts of the United
Nations High Commissioner for Refugees (UNHCR), the United Nations

International Children Emergency Fund and the Senegal Red Cross.)
